Scientists learning a Caribbean island cave have unearthed one thing sudden: historic bees very a lot in contrast to the hive-dwelling bugs we’re most acquainted with.
For the primary time ever, paleontologists have discovered fossil traces of burrowing bees nesting contained in the buried bones of different animals. These fossils, hundreds of years outdated, are the top results of a macabre life cycle that concerned historic rodents and big barn owls. And so they may also educate us a number of classes about bees immediately, the researchers say.
“I believe an important consequence is to point out how various the nesting habits of bees may be,” examine researcher Lazaro Viñola Lopez advised Gizmodo.
A “fortuitous” discovery
Viñola Lopez was working as a doctoral scholar for the Florida Museum of Pure Historical past when he helped excavate the fossils from contained in the cave on the island of Hispaniola (the cave is situated on the japanese half of the island, owned by the Dominican Republic). However neither he nor his colleagues had been planning to make such a discover.
“The invention was very fortuitous. We had been in search of primates, rodents, lizards, and different vertebrates for our work on late Quaternary extinctions within the islands related to people and climatic modifications,” he stated. “We weren’t in search of any bugs as a result of they normally don’t protect in that sort of atmosphere.”
The cave, named Cueva de Mono, contained hundreds of fossils belonging to hutia, rodents associated to the guinea pig. This discovery was superb sufficient, given how uncommon hutia fossils had been to seek out within the space. However Viñola Lopez additionally seen that one of many fossils, a specimen of hutia mandibles, had an uncommon smoothness to it.
Viñola Lopez didn’t instantly dig deeper into his potential discovering, and there have been some bumps alongside the best way. Based mostly on his earlier work with dinosaur fossils, he initially speculated the hutia stays had been utilized by wasps to construct their nests, however the options of such nests didn’t fairly match up with what he discovered.
Ultimately although, he realized these stays had been seemingly utilized by a special insect, an historic species of burrowing bee, named Osnidum almontei, that lived hundreds of years in the past. Because of later journeys contained in the cave to recuperate extra fossils, additionally they discovered proof of those nests contained in the vertebra of a hutia and the pulp cavity of a sloth tooth (sloths used to stay within the Caribbean islands, however had been largely wiped out by human exercise).
The crew’s findings had been published Tuesday within the Proceedings of the Royal Society B Organic Sciences.
Uncommon bees
Although we mostly consider bees as social bugs that construct elaborate nests in plain sight, Viñola Lopez notes that almost all bee species are solitary and use a variety of buildings and supplies for nesting. However whereas these historic bees appear to share rather a lot in frequent with trendy counterparts, additionally they stand out in vital and mysterious methods.
“The bees that created these traces are much like different bees in that they nested within the floor, however differ from all different identified species in that they frequently used chambers in buried bones (equivalent to tooth sockets),” he stated. One other key distinction is the cave setting of those fossils. There’s solely been one different documented occasion of burrowing bees utilizing a cave for his or her nests, in accordance with the researchers, and that didn’t contain the bees utilizing one other animal’s fossil stays.
As finest as they’ll inform, the cave was residence to a inhabitants of historic barn owls that additionally frequently used it as a dumping floor for the hutia they hunted. The owls might need taken the rodents again residence for dinner or generally simply pooped them out from a meal on-the-go; these stays then later proved to be an interesting web site for the bees’ nesting. And whereas a lot of the encircling space is unsuitable for these bugs, the cave and others prefer it might need contained sufficient built-up soil for the bees to depend on for his or her nests.
Apart from studying extra about bees, the crew’s analysis has additionally taught them to be extra cautious.
“It modified how we take a look at and put together fossils from these cave deposits within the Dominican Republic. Now we take way more care earlier than cleansing them to verify we don’t destroy another attention-grabbing habits of historic bugs hiding within the sediment contained in the fossils,” he stated.
The traditional cave bees aren’t the one discovery the researchers are hoping to make. They’re already working to explain the various different fossils recovered from the cave, which ought to embody never-before-characterized species of mammals, reptiles, and birds.
